English

Etymology

super- +‎ profit

Noun

superprofit (plural superprofits)

  1. excess profit
    • 1978, Clarence J. Munford, Production Relations, Class and Black Liberation, page 142:
      Our next step will be to understand how the basic economic law of capitalism works under imperialism, and how monopoly superprofits are extracted from imperialism's "third world" periphery.
    • 1984, Norman Etherington, Theories of imperialism: war, conquest and capital, page 138:
      Obviously, out of such enormous superprofits (since they are obtained over and above the profits which capitalists squeeze out of the workers of their 'own' country) it is possible to bribe the labour leaders []
